Why These Are the Top Roofing Contractors in Coyote

The roofing market in the Coyote, NM area is characterized by a mix of small, hyper-local contractors and larger regional companies based in hubs like Española and Santa Fe. Due to the rural nature of Coyote, competition is moderate but service quality is generally high among established providers, as reputation is paramount. The climate, featuring high winds, intense sun, and occasional severe hail, creates a consistent demand for durable roof installations, repairs, and storm damage restoration. Typical pricing is often above the national average due to the "truck roll" cost for companies traveling from larger cities, the challenges of sourcing materials to remote locations, and the need for robust, weather-resistant installations. Homeowners and business owners in Coyote should expect to pay a premium for emergency services. It is highly recommended to obtain multiple quotes and verify active state licensing and insurance with any contractor before proceeding with work.
